Ottawa Police statement on 2024 homicides
Posted on Thursday, October 31, 2024 12:22 PM
F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E: Thursday, October 31, 2024 12:22 pm
(Ottawa)—The Ottawa Police Service shares the community’s concerns about the 23 tragic deaths from 18 homicide cases in Ottawa this year.
We remain committed to working with the community to solve these serious incidents together.
The Homicide Unit has solved 72% of these cases, and five remain open and under active investigation.
Our thoughts are with all those affected.

Suspect to identify in Sussex Drive assault
Posted on Thursday, October 31, 2024 10:49 AM
F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E: Thursday, October 31, 2024 10:49 am
(Ottawa) — The Ottawa Police Service is seeking public assistance to identify a suspect in an assault on Sussex Drive near Guigues Avenue on August 13th.
At approximately 10:00 am, the suspect rode his bicycle past the victim. As he rode past the victim, he shouted at him and assaulted him. The suspect then fled the area on his bike southbound toward Mackenzie Avenue.
